How Does LED Lighting Reduce Electronic Waste

May 12, 2025

Leave a message

Introduction

 

 

The annual production of electronic waste is increasing globally, with traditional lighting equipment (such as mercury-containing fluorescent lamps) not only polluting the environment but also posing health risks to humans. LED lighting, with its extended lifespan, low energy consumption, and recyclable design, has emerged as a superior alternative to traditional lighting solutions. This article will elaborate on how LEDs systematically reduce waste generation from three perspectives: durability, maintenance practices, and recycling methods.

 

 

Why Are LEDs More Durable?

 

 

1

Material and Structural Advantages
LEDs employ solid-state packaging technology (epoxy resin), devoid of filaments and glass components prone to damage. Their core semiconductor chips operate via constant current drive technology, mitigating damage from voltage fluctuations and significantly outlasting conventional lamps.


Efficient Heat Dissipation Design
Equipped with aluminum casings and high thermal conductivity metal bases, LED fixtures optimize heat paths through flip-chip designs, rapidly dissipating heat generated at the P-N junction to prevent component aging due to high temperatures.


Modularity and Low Energy Consumption
LEDs consume far less power than incandescent bulbs and allow individual replacement of drivers, LED beads, and other components, averting whole-lamp disposal.

 

 

How to Scientifically Maintain LED Fixtures?

 

 

Routine Cleaning and Protection
• Safe Cleaning: After powering off, use a dry cloth or soft brush to remove surface dust, avoiding water or chemical cleaners penetrating circuits.
• Waterproofing and Dust Proofing: Outdoor fixtures require regular inspection of sealing strips to ensure no dust or moisture ingress, protecting internal components from humidity damage.


Heat Dissipation and Usage Optimization
• Ventilation Management: During installation, reserve space for heat dissipation, preventing fixtures from being tightly sealed against ceilings or in confined spaces (e.g., recessed downlights should have a 5cm ventilation gap).
• Dimming and Smart Control: Integrate smart sensing systems to minimize frequent switching and utilize dimming functions to reduce full-load operation duration, extending driver lifespan.


Regular Maintenance Inspections
Conduct quarterly checks on mounting brackets and wiring connections to prevent loosening and contact issues. Annually test insulation resistance values to ensure grounding protection systems function correctly.

How to Recycle LEDs Properly?

 

 

1. Classified Disassembly

LED fixtures comprise metals, plastics, and glass. Mixed processing leads to resource wastage and pollution. Consumers can manually separate metal frames from tubes, while enterprises use magnetic separators to extract metals (like aluminum casings) and employ vortex sorting for non-metallic materials.

 

2. Professional Treatment

LED beads contain mercury, which, if landfilled directly, contaminates soil and water. The process involves three steps: ① chemical leaching to extract rare earth elements; ② high-temperature decomposition of organics; ③ bioremediation of residual pollutants.

 

3. Circular Regeneration

Each ton of waste LEDs can yield 200 grams of gallium (for semiconductors) and 15 kilograms of copper, with recycled aluminum requiring only 5% of the energy needed for primary aluminum production. Enterprises can recycle aluminum boards into automotive parts and process glass fragments into permeable pavers.
